About This Map
Old early map / manuscript map of (Washington), District of Columbia, Georgetown, United States, Washington D.C..

Created by N. (Nicholas) King in 1799.
  • Shows buildings in different colors, some landowners' names, and unidentified profiles along streets.
  • Probably drawn by Nicholas King.
  • Black ink, red ink, and watercolors.
  • Watermark: Budgen 1799 (with device under crown).
  • Soiled, torn, assembled from small sheets of paper, thirded, edged with cloth, and annotated in lead pencil on cloth backing.
